It is nice to have great looking panels on your website but they are useless without content!
Adding content is easy, when you are in your wordpress CMS you navigate to Appereance -> Widgets there you will find 4 new widget areas:
You can fill those area's with every widget you like just like you would fill a sidebar or footer.

Available settings per panel:The other tab on the settings page is the style editor here you can add, remove and change styles.
On top of this page you will find the new theme button, with this button you can add a new style.
Below the new theme button you will see a table with all the styles, here you can edit a style by clicking the edit button, copy a style by clicking the copy button or delete a style by clicking the delete button.
If you click the edit button from a style a new modal window will open with on the left side all elements you can style and on the right side a live preview.
When you click a element on the left side you will see a list of options that you can configure, next to each option you will see checkbox uncheck this box to disable this option.
When you click on a option the option settings will be visible here you can change everything about the selected option.
Finally when you are done configuring your style click on the save button in the bottom right corner to save your style and then you can use it for a panel!
When you have a nice style and you want to use it in a other website where you also use this plugin you can use the export and import tool, to export a style you simply click on the export button
The import tool is located at the bottom of the styles tab, here you can select the exported file and optional set a different title for the style
When you are using the style editor and you get the error: "The plugin folder is not writable." you need to make sure the plugin folder is writable (permission: 755) or at least that the wp-off-canvas-panels/css/styles folder is writable.
You can read more about setting file permissions here: http://codex.wordpress.org/Changing_File_Permissions
